Transaction 21f47e2fbb1b60df35a4213566a9b925926e3991f4f95acee887ae3ba27af7ed
1 Input
1 Output
-
21f47e2fbb1b60df35a4213566a9b925926e3991f4f95acee887ae3ba27af7ed:0
- value
- 586139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fbf6bc5ae9fe164718288aeea108f916aa0f36b OP_EQUAL
- address
- 3KAtJM49NzLFgCXBD9CaCv2Ffx7RqdftEu